Binance aims to build U.K. business, says CEO

After the country regulators told the company to halt operations earlier this year, the company s chief executive officer told the Sunday Telegraph that Binance is working to build its U.K. business.

CEO Changpeng Zhao told the newspaper that Binance aims to become a registered criptocurrency firm in the country in six to 18 months. If the world's biggest criptocurrency exchange can surpass British anti-money laundering standards, it will allow the world's biggest criptocurrency exchange to offer a wider range of products.

The U.K. Financial Conduct Authority on Binance rebukes the British entity in June amid a crackdown on the criptocurrency industry. The financial watchdog ordered Binance to remove advertising and make it clear on its website that the company isn't allowed to operate in the U.K.

The paper said that Binance hired a couple of hundred compliance employees to staff an office in the country.

With approval from the regulators, Binance could offer products such as futures and derivatives in the U.K. Zhao said.
